Prerequisites

The basic requirement to get ChatGPT results in Google search results is that you should use Google Chrome or any other Chromium-based web browser, like Microsoft Edge, Vivaldi, Brave browser, etc.

Get ChatGPT results in Google search

  • Open the Chrome Web Store, and search for ChatGPT Plus for Google extension. You can also follow the link to directly land on the page and download the Chrome extension.
  • Click on the ‘Get’ button to download and install the extension on your browser.

  • Once you are ready, open Google.com. 

*Don’t worry if you use the address bar to directly search on Google, without visiting. You have to do it only once on start or keep signed in to ChatGPT in the browser where the extension is installed.

  • On Google.com, you should find the ChatGPT Plus icon in the bottom right corner of the UI. Click on it, and you should find the option to log in to ChatGPT.

  • In the next step, you will be redirected to the ChatGPT login page. Just log in to ChatGPT in the usual way.
  • After you are logged in, start searching for something on Google. You can either search by directly typing the keyword in the address bar or search for what you are looking for, from Google.com.
  • Here’s a sample search, and you can see, that results from ChatGPT are also available besides the regular Google search results.

  • Here, you can not just see the results, but can also continue your conversation with ChatGPT by clicking on ‘Continue dialog’ in the ChatGPT results panel.

While ChatGPT can often deliver incorrect responses for certain contexts, it can generate noteworthy and useful responses for most others. Information available to ChatGPT is currently limited and hence if you are searching for answers to certain questions related to the latest world events, ChatGPT can’t deliver correct answers.
